In this article, we aim to uncover the truth behind shipping technical products in the USA, separating facts from fiction. Myth #1: Shipping technical products in the USA is always fast and reliable. While it is true that the USA boasts a well-developed shipping infrastructure with numerous carriers and logistics providers, the speed and reliability of shipping technical products can vary depending on a multitude of factors. From weather conditions and global events to supply chain disruptions and carrier capacity constraints, there are several variables that can impact the shipping process. It is essential for consumers to manage their expectations and understand that delays and issues can occur, especially during peak seasons or unforeseen circumstances. Myth #2: Shipping technical products in the USA is always expensive. The cost of shipping technical products in the USA can vary depending on the weight, dimensions, destination, and speed of delivery selected by the consumer. While express shipping options can be pricier, there are often more affordable alternatives available, such as standard ground shipping or consolidated shipping services. Consumers should compare shipping rates from different carriers and consider factors like insurance coverage and tracking services to make an informed decision that aligns with their budget and delivery timeline. Myth #3: Shipping technical products in the USA is always eco-unfriendly. With growing concerns about environmental sustainability and carbon footprints, consumers are increasingly conscious of the eco-friendliness of the products they purchase and the shipping methods used to deliver them. Many carriers and logistics providers in the USA are implementing green initiatives such as electric vehicles, fuel-efficient planes, and renewable energy sources to reduce their environmental impact. Consumers can also opt for carbon offset programs or choose slower shipping options to lower the carbon emissions associated with their deliveries.
